1. Specifications Comparison
A gaming PC’s hardware configuration determines its gaming and multitasking capabilities. Below is a side-by-side comparison of the MSI Codex R and Skytech Gaming Nebula:
Feature | MSI Codex R | Skytech Gaming Nebula |
Processor | Intel Core i5-12400F (6C/12T) | AMD Ryzen 5 5600X (6C/12T) |
Graphics Card | NVIDIA RTX 3050 8GB | NVIDIA RTX 3060 12GB |
RAM | 16GB DDR4 3200MHz | 16GB DDR4 3200MHz |
Storage | 512GB NVMe SSD | 1TB NVMe SSD |
Cooling System | Air cooling | RGB Air cooling |
Power Supply | 500W 80+ Bronze | 600W 80+ Gold |
Operating System | Windows 11 Home | Windows 11 Home |
From a raw specification standpoint, the Skytech Gaming Nebula appears to offer slightly better gaming performance due to its RTX 3060 GPU and larger SSD storage, making it a more attractive option for future-proofing. However, the MSI Codex R features a highly efficient Intel CPU, which can provide better optimization for some games and workloads.
2. Gaming Performance & Benchmark Analysis
To determine real-world gaming performance, let’s analyze how both PCs perform across popular gaming titles at 1080p and 1440p resolutions.
Game Title | MSI Codex R (FPS @ 1080p) | Skytech Nebula (FPS @ 1080p) |
Cyberpunk 2077 | 55 FPS (High) | 65 FPS (High) |
Call of Duty: Warzone | 90 FPS (Medium-High) | 110 FPS (Medium-High) |
Fortnite | 140 FPS (Epic) | 160 FPS (Epic) |
GTA V | 85 FPS (High) | 95 FPS (High) |
Apex Legends | 120 FPS (High) | 130 FPS (High) |
Red Dead Redemption 2 | 50 FPS (Ultra) | 60 FPS (Ultra) |
The Skytech Gaming Nebula has a clear edge in gaming performance thanks to the RTX 3060’s extra VRAM and processing power. The MSI Codex R, on the other hand, still holds up well, particularly in esports games like Fortnite and Apex Legends, where the FPS difference is minimal.
